The statistical standard deviation of a price series over N periods.
StdDev computes the statistical standard deviation of closing prices over n periods. High values indicate high volatility and uncertainty, low values indicate stability. It is used as a component in Bollinger Bands and as a standalone volatility indicator.
Formula:
StdDev = sqrt(SUM((Close - SMA(Close, n))^2, n) / n)
